Kemmangundi is a hill station in Chikmagalur which is famous for its scenic views. It is located in the Tarikere taluk of Chikmagalur district. The height of Kemmangundi is approximately 1434 metres above sea level. This hill station is also known as KR Hills because it was a summer retreat for the Mysore King Krishnaraja Wodeyar the fourth. He later donated this place to the Government of Karnataka and currently this place is handled by the Horticultural Department of Karnataka.This place derives its name from there Kannada words that are Kempu which means red,Mannu which means soil and gundi which means pit. Thus it means a place with red soil. There is a dense forest cover here because this region is covered with coffee plantations and tea plantations and also with thick bamboo groves.
When it comes to transportation the Mangalore Airport is the closest airport to Kemmangundi. One will also have to take a taxi from the airport in order to reach Kemamngundi. There are many private and state run buses to reach Kemmangundi.Besides,Kemmangundi is also very well connected by road from the major cities in Karnataka.Taxis are also a good option if one plans on going by road to Kemmangundi. The closest railway station to reach here is Tarikere or one can also get down at Birur and accordingly then take a taxi from the railway station to reach Kemmangundi. The best time to visit this place is from the months of September to May because the atmosphere is quite pleasant. However It is best to avoid this place during monsoons.
There is a guest house that is run by the Horticulture Department of Karnataka.If one wishes to stay there they can and the price too is quite affordable. While trekking to Kemmangundi, a famous spot that one comes across is the Z point. The trek to the Z point has deep gorges and this point is extremely popular for having the best views of Kemmangundi. The cool breeze that falls on the trekker's face when they reach the point is very refreshing for them. One should reach this point to view the sunrise and sunset because it is breathtaking. It is also possible to camp at this point.
The Raj Bhawan at Kemmangundi offers an amazing view during sunset. This place is ideal for all photography lovers and also nature lovers because it has beautiful valleys, streams and also valleys.
The Shanti falls on the way to the Z point is another sight to behold. This is located amongst the Kemmangundi forest cover and is considered to be a natural water pool.The water here is also believed to have healing properties.This place is best to visit during the early winters and also during late monsoons.One should also not miss out on the Shola grasslands which are located right near the waterfalls.This place is also good to click pictures.
The Ayyanakere Lake is one of the biggest lakes of the Chikmagalur district.Tourists come here almost throughout the year.This lake is spread over a region of 22 hectares and there are lush green surroundings around this lake which add to it's beauty.The Shakungiri range can be seen in the backdrop of the lake.One can also enjoy other activities here such as fishing and camping.
The most amazing place near Kemmangundi is Shivgiri Trails. This place is covered in thick forests of Yemmedoddi. It is best not to visit this place during monsoon because the trails become slippery here. There are many activities here that one can indulge in such as trekking, rock climbing and also viewing the coffee plantation trails. Many times one spots and hears animals like the tigers, sloth bear,wild boar, panthers,etc in the wild life reserve here. One can also explore an ancient fort and the surrounding caves there. For someone who is really adventurous, they can attempt to summit the Doddabale Siddaragudda peak which is 5500ft high and also try to kayak in the waters of Lake Madagadakere.
The village of Amruthapura is known for its Amrutheshwara temple which was approximately built in the 11th century. This temple is an example of the Hoysala architecture and it is inscribed with medieval Kannada poetry. It is sculpted in typical clay stone. There is an interesting fact about this village which states that it only has 17 houses and the population of the village consists of only 100 people and thus tourists find this place fascinating. One gets to explore the village,the traditional houses here and also try the local food here giving the tourist an opportunity to understand the culture here in a better manner.
The Shethihalli Church is another remarkable place to visit. This was built by the French missionaries approximately in the 1860s but was later abandoned because of the construction of the Hemavati Dam. This site is considered to be an unusual landmark. This structure is an example of Gothic architecture and the atmosphere there is quite eerie. Half of this Church during the rainy season goes underwater and this makes the place quite intriguing. One will have to take a boat to reach the floating Church and see it's beautiful Chapel and arches.
The Rajendra Hill is another famous tourist spot. It is approximately 4750ft. The tourists come here to see the extraction and transportation of iron ore from the deposits at the hill. This place is also known for its scenic beauty and the nature trails here are great for exploration and trekking. It is a also a good place for those like to do photography.
